CPU comparisonIntel Xeon Platinum 8352M or Intel Xeon Platinum 8360Y - which processor is faster? In this comparison we look at the differences and analyze which of these two CPUs is better. We compare the technical data and benchmark results.
The Intel Xeon Platinum 8352M has 32 cores with 64 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 3.50 GHz. Up to 6144 GB of memory is supported in 8 memory channels. The Intel Xeon Platinum 8352M was released in Q2/2021. The Intel Xeon Platinum 8360Y has 36 cores with 72 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 3.50 GHz. The CPU supports up to 6144 GB of memory in 8 memory channels. The Intel Xeon Platinum 8360Y was released in Q2/2021. |

CPU Cores and Base FrequencyThe Intel Xeon Platinum 8352M is a 32 core processor with a clock frequency of 2.30 GHz (3.50 GHz). The Intel Xeon Platinum 8360Y has 36 CPU cores with a clock frequency of 2.40 GHz (3.50 GHz). |

Thermal ManagementThe TDP (Thermal Design Power) of a processor specifies the required cooling solution. The Intel Xeon Platinum 8352M has a TDP of 185 W, that of the Intel Xeon Platinum 8360Y is 250 W. |
